2025-05-21 16:42:51
398

云服务器数据如何安全备份至本地?

摘要
本文详细解析云服务器数据备份至本地的完整流程,涵盖准备工作、文件/数据库备份方法、完整性验证及策略优化方案,提供SCP、mysqldump等命令行工具操作示例,帮助用户建立安全可靠的数据备份体系。...

一、备份前的准备工作

成功实施数据备份需要完成以下基础配置:

  • 确认账户具备完整的文件读写权限与数据库导出权限
  • 本地存储设备需预留2倍于备份数据的可用空间
  • 安装必要的SSH客户端(如OpenSSH)和文件传输工具(WinSCP/FileZilla)

二、常用备份方法与工具

根据数据类型选择备份方案:

  1. 文件备份:使用SCP命令实现加密传输
    scp -r user@ip:/remote/path /local/path
  2. 数据库备份:通过mysqldump导出SQL文件
    mysqldump -u root -p dbname > backup.sql
  3. 全量备份:使用tar打包系统目录
    tar -czvf backup.tar.gz /var/www

三、验证备份数据完整性

通过以下方法确保备份有效性:

  • 使用md5sum对比源文件与备份文件哈希值
  • 定期执行备份恢复演练
  • 检查文件修改时间与大小是否匹配

四、备份策略优化建议

提升备份效率的关键措施:

  • 采用增量备份减少传输数据量(rsync –link-dest参数)
  • 设置自动化备份任务(crontab定时执行)
  • 对敏感数据实施AES加密压缩

通过规范化的备份流程设计,结合自动化工具与加密传输技术,可有效降低云服务器数据丢失风险。建议每周执行增量备份,每季度进行全量备份,并通过恢复测试验证备份有效性。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部